And be ye kind one to another, tenderhearted, forgiving one another, even as God for Christ’s sake hath forgiven you.

Ephesians 4:32

If you have a spirit of prophecy, you’re a truth lover. It’s in your God-given nature to want to tell people like it is. You have no trouble speaking into people’s lives, even when it hurts. And yes, as abrasive as it may seem, that’s your spiritual gift.

Here’s the caveat. God didn’t give you that gift just to speak your mind and offend folks. He gave you that gift to effect change. If people cross the street to avoid another dose of your “spiritual gift”, you’re just a clanging cymbal or noisy gong. You have to temper your truth with love.

Being kind and courteous may not come naturally to you. That’s no excuse to not obey today’s verse. But I don’t have to tell you that. You’re a truth lover. You already knew that. So, how about this week we make a conscious effort to be kind and tenderhearted to one another. That person who you’re getting ready to “speak some truth to” may be having a rough day. More than a harsh dose of truth, they might need a little care and compassion.
